Install Guide – KAON Box
1. Connect the HDMI cord to the KAON box, then connect the other end to the HDMI port on your TV.
2. Connect the power cord to the back of the box and the other end to an electrical outlet.
3. Turn on your TV. Using the source or input button on the remote that came with your TV, nd and select the HDMI
input you plugged the KAON box into.
4. Install batteries in the KAON remote, and make sure your KAON box is turned on.
5. The TV screen should prompt you to sync your KAON remote.
• Press the “Set” button for 3 seconds – the remote will ash green
• Press the “Home” button; enter the three-digit number that appears
on the screen
• Use the “Select Arrows” to navigate to “Skip” and press “OK” to continue
6. The screen will prompt you to select your Wi-Fi network and enter
your Wi-Fi password. Select 5GHz on your home’s wireless network
when prompted.
• After input of Wireless Network the box will reboot.
• When box reboots, it will ask you to connect to the wireless network
you have assigned.
7. The Google Sign in Screen will appear; select “Skip” and press “OK” to
continue. You can either enter your Google ID now or later.
8. The Google Terms of Service will display on the screen; select “Accept”
and press “OK”.
9. Select “Yes” on the location screen and press “OK”.
10. Select “Yes” on the Help Improve Android Performance screen.
11. Choose a name for your KAON box (it will give you several options).
Use the Select Arrows to navigate through the options, highlight a
name, and press “OK”.
12. The next screen will display both apps selected. Select “Install the following apps – NDTC Stream It TV, YouTube”
and select “Continue”.
13. On the Welcome to Android TV Screen, press the Select Arrow to the right ve times to get to the last screen.
14. Select “Done” and press “OK” to continue
15. The NDTC Stream IT TV login screen will appear. Enter your username and password, select “SIGN IN”, and
press “OK”.

GOOGLE HOME:
Launches AndroidTV main menu, including access to Apps.
LAST:
Displays the last 15 items that have been watched.
BACK / EXIT:
Returns to previous menu or state within current App. From live video, this key
opens the Main Menu.
GUIDE:
Launches the Channel GUIDE (EPG) within the App.
ARROWS:
Moves to highlight items in respective direction.
OK / SELECT:
Short Press –
the current video playing appears, including the time shift bar.
Long Press – Invokes the App search menu. This is the same function as the
magnifying glass in the Main Menu.
SHOWS:
Launches the SHOWS play list in the App.
MOVIES:
Launches the MOVIES play list in the App.
SEARCH / VOICE:
Launches text-based Google Assistant search. Launches voice-
based Google Assistant search.
RECORD:
Begin recording selected content in the App.
REWIND:
Fast rewinds VOD or live TV.
FAST FORWARD:
Fast forwards VOD, or live TV.
PAUSE / PLAY:
Play or Pause toggle of VOD, or live TV.
0-9:
Enters channel numbers in the GUIDE or full screen video.
SET:
Set up the remote to control the TV, and to program an audio device with
infrared (IR) commands.
